Plectambonites transversalis
From the collection of Yale Peabody Museum. View the original catalogue record. Free to download, adapt and use — no permission needed.
About this work
Geological context: Middle Silurian, Jupiter Fm. Collection locality: Cliffs E of Pavillon River, Anticosti Island, Quebec, Canada. Collected by William H. Twenhofel, 1919-08-27. IP number 109787; lot count 4; accn=YPM.06572.
